Job Summary
- Perform nursing duties within the scope of med/surg unit practice.
- Conduct initial patient assessments and develop individualized care plans.
- Implement and modify nursing interventions based on ongoing patient evaluation.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ation of nursing care.
- Administer therapies including IV access (peripheral and central lines), IM and SQ injections.
- Assist with unit procedures and equipment such as chest tube management, sequential compression devices, blood glucose monitoring, PCA machines, thoracentesis, paracentesis, TPN, thrombolytic therapy, kangaroo pump, and central line insertion.
- Respond effectively to emergency situations across all age groups (neonatal to geriatric).
- Promote patient satisfaction through patient rounding, bedside reporting, and use of patient whiteboards.
- Delegate tasks to healthcare team members and validate completion.
- Provide medications following the "5 Rights" (right patient, medication, route, dose, time).
- Ensure patient safety with fall precautions, pressure ulcer prevention, isolation precautions, and ambulation safety.
- Use critical thinking and nursing judgment to identify and act on changes in patient condition.
- Communicate effectively within the interdisciplinary healthcare team to coordinate care and ensure patient safety.
- Maintain a positive, professional attitude to foster a healthy work and healing environment.

About
The largest city on the Illinois River, Peoria's downtown offers scenic views of the water, with the Peoria RiverFront district one of the oldest urban areas in the state. It attracts visitors and locals of all ages as a prime spot for outdoor festivals, concerts and gatherings and offers outstanding restaurants, cultural centers and a river trail. The Riverfront Museum focuses on history, art and science and features five major permanent galleries and rotating exhibits. Over 9,000 acres of parkland, including the Luthy Botanical Garden and Peoria Zoo, attract nature lovers near and far. And everyone enjoys the seasonal Peoria RiverFront Market and Peoria Farmers Market at Metro Centre and their vast array of fresh, local fruits, vegetables, herbs, flowers, baked goods, honey and more.
